.env.example 1.6 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657
  1. # ============================================
  2. # 智能竞品分析Agent - 环境变量配置模板
  3. # 复制此文件为 .env 并填入你的API密钥
  4. # ============================================
  5. # --------------------------------------------
  6. # LLM 配置 (必填其一)
  7. # --------------------------------------------
  8. # OpenAI 配置
  9. OPENAI_API_KEY=your_openai_api_key_here
  10. OPENAI_BASE_URL=https://api.openai.com/v1
  11. OPENAI_MODEL=gpt-4
  12. # 或者使用 Claude (Anthropic)
  13. # ANTHROPIC_API_KEY=your_anthropic_api_key_here
  14. # ANTHROPIC_MODEL=claude-3-sonnet-20240229
  15. # 或者使用其他兼容OpenAI API的模型
  16. # OPENAI_API_KEY=your_api_key
  17. # OPENAI_BASE_URL=https://api.your-provider.com/v1
  18. # OPENAI_MODEL=your-model-name
  19. # --------------------------------------------
  20. # 搜索工具配置 (推荐填写,提升信息收集能力)
  21. # --------------------------------------------
  22. # Tavily Search API - 高质量搜索结果
  23. # 获取地址: https://tavily.com/
  24. TAVILY_API_KEY=your_tavily_api_key_here
  25. # --------------------------------------------
  26. # 可选配置
  27. # --------------------------------------------
  28. # 输出目录 (默认为 ./outputs)
  29. OUTPUT_DIR=./outputs
  30. # 日志级别 (DEBUG, INFO, WARNING, ERROR)
  31. LOG_LEVEL=INFO
  32. # 最大搜索次数限制 (防止过度调用API)
  33. MAX_SEARCH_QUERIES=20
  34. # 请求超时时间 (秒)
  35. REQUEST_TIMEOUT=30
  36. # 是否启用网页缓存 (避免重复抓取相同页面)
  37. ENABLE_CACHE=true
  38. CACHE_DIR=./.cache
  39. # --------------------------------------------
  40. # 代理配置 (如果需要)
  41. # --------------------------------------------
  42. # HTTP_PROXY=http://127.0.0.1:7890
  43. # HTTPS_PROXY=http://127.0.0.1:7890